Common Andersen Windows & Doors Problems We Solve in Polk City
- Perma-Shield vinyl cladding separating at the corners. Polk City sits right against the Green Swamp, and the ambient humidity here is higher than what you’d get in Lakeland or Winter Haven. Over years, that moisture works behind the cladding and breaks the corner welds, letting water wick into the wood core. We re-secure the cladding properly or replace the sash altogether when the core’s gone soft.
- Thermal seal delamination on double-pane units. Frequent 50+ mph storm gusts out of the inland convective corridor stress glass packs on Perma-Shield and 200 Series units. Once the seal delaminates, you get fog between the panes. We swap in high-grade glass packs and re-glaze the sash, or move you to an A-Series upgrade if the math makes sense.
- Pitting and corrosion on 400 Series anodized aluminum frames. In manufactured-home setups that lack proper drainage, condensation drips onto the sills and eats at the frame. We’ll repair the frame if the metal’s sound, but in HUD-code openings we often recommend full-frame replacement to get the anchorage and insulation backing right.
- Binding rollers and tracks on Andersen gliding patio doors. Polk City’s rural lots and lake roads mean sand and debris blow in constantly. That grit works into the track and roller assemblies until the door won’t slide without a fight. We clean, true up, and replace rollers and tracks as needed.
- Failed weatherstripping on doors that face the afternoon storm pattern. Polk City’s peak lightning and convective storm corridor stretches door thresholds and glazing seals all summer. Worn weatherstripping lets water and air through. We replace it with Andersen-spec material that holds its shape in high humidity.
Andersen Service in Polk City: What Local Conditions Mean for Your Equipment
Here’s the thing most out-of-area crews don’t see coming. Polk City’s housing mix is dominated by manufactured and mobile homes, many of which use HUD-code rough openings that are incompatible with standard Florida Building Code replacement windows. A Perma-Shield that passes inspection in Lakeland will get failed by a Polk County inspector if it’s installed in an MH unit up near Commonwealth Avenue or in one of the retirement parks off 33. The window needs a HUD/MH certification label, not just a Florida Product Approval number. So when we stock trucks for Polk City work, we pre-stage MH-rated Andersen-compatible inserts as standard inventory. We don’t special-order after the fact and leave a homeowner with an open wall and a correction notice. Andersen Models & Products We Service in Polk City
We work on the full residential Andersen line: Perma-Shield clad wood, 200 Series, 400 Series, and A-Series. Our approach to parts is straightforward. We use genuine Andersen replacement sashes, balance tubes, and weatherstripping when the unit’s worth saving. For older glazing where the cost of OEM glass exceeds what an upgrade would run, we’ll use high-grade aftermarket glass packs and tell you exactly what you’re getting and why. We service insert window replacements, full-frame replacements, and hurricane impact upgrades. Andersen Service Pricing in Polk City
Andersen service in Polk City generally runs between $180 and $340 for common repairs like sash re-glazing, balance tube replacement, or weatherstripping. Full-frame replacements and impact upgrades run higher, depending on the number of openings and whether we’re dealing with HUD-code rough openings that need MH-certified flange kits. The variables are the age of the unit, the condition of the surrounding frame, and whether the opening was framed to code in the first place.
